Call of Boba is a single player casual role playing game. It was developed by Tomatoast and was released on March 10, 2025. It received mostly positive reviews from players.

Call of Boba is a relaxing game set in a charming town where you help save a struggling boba tea shop by crafting the best drinks and attracting customers. By night, use unique boba tea weapons called Bobas to battle mysterious enemies and gain inspiration for new recipes. Enjoy building relationships, completing tasks, mini-games, and fishing quests at your own pace.

  • The game features a charming and cozy art style, with adorable character designs and relaxing music that enhances the overall experience.
  • Gameplay is fun and engaging, with a variety of activities including boba making, fishing, and dream sequences that add unique elements to the game.
  • The developers are actively working on updates and improvements, showing promise for the game's future potential.
  • The tutorial and information delivery can be overwhelming and unclear, making it difficult for players to understand game mechanics and objectives.
  • There are numerous bugs and UI issues that hinder gameplay, including overlapping text and controls that are not intuitive.
  • The game feels somewhat content bare and unfocused, with many features introduced at once, leading to confusion about the main objectives.
  • story
    39 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The story is generally described as cute, heartfelt, and emotionally engaging, with relatable characters and a charming backdrop centered around running a boba shop. While many players appreciate the simplicity and warmth of the narrative, some express a desire for deeper character development and smoother storytelling mechanics, noting occasional confusion and technical issues that detract from the experience. Overall, the narrative complements the gameplay, making it a relaxing and enjoyable experience for fans of the genre.

  • gameplay
    24 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The gameplay is generally enjoyable, featuring a mix of engaging mechanics like bubble tea creation, fishing, and farming, but suffers from a lack of clear tutorials and some buggy controls. Players appreciate the charming story and art, yet many feel overwhelmed by the initial introduction of features and desire a more gradual learning curve. While the core mechanics are fun, some aspects, such as the boba gameplay, are criticized for being overly simplistic and repetitive.

    The game's stability is a significant concern, with reports of frequent crashes, freezes, and numerous glitches affecting gameplay and user interface functionality. The lack of auto-saves exacerbates the issue, leading to frustrating experiences for players who encounter these problems. While the game's charm is noted, many reviewers emphasize the need for substantial bug fixes to improve overall stability.
